> It couldn't get it from the ikernel.exe because I think
> it's encoded somehow (unicode, MultiByte??).
It doesn't look encoded, it's just different (it's most likely what is
boasted as the "Typelib 2 Format"). Win2000's stdole32.tlb also uses this
new format (it has a "SLTG" signature instead of the old "MSFT").
> So then in CoGetClassObject you would create and return a dummy object
> that would act like the actual interface the program is looking for.
> Then the dummy object would accept parameters, do the marshaling, and
> make the IPC request to the Local Server?
Something like that, except it's called a "proxy", not a "dummy object".
